About Paradise

Paradise is a suburban area located on the southwestern fringes of Coventry, West Midlands, England. It lies in close proximity to the University of Warwick campus and its associated Science Park, which significantly shapes the local environment. Primarily residential, the area benefits from its position near a major educational institution, contributing to a diverse local community and providing access to university amenities and employment opportunities. This makes Paradise a well-connected part of the wider Coventry urban fabric.
